How to Implement Market-Neutral Strategies with Binance Futures

A market-neutral trading strategy aims to make returns that are uncorrelated to the movements of the cryptocurrency market. It involves keeping an unbiased stance by taking both long and short positions.

Market-neutral strategies have proven to be a helpful tool for reducing overall trading risk while preserving returns by benefiting from the relative price change between two digital assets.

This article will explore how market-neutral strategies work and what to consider when taking this approach.

What Are Market-Neutral Strategies?

Traders can profit from both upswings and downswings by implementing market-neutral strategies. Such an unbiased stance is essential to exploit any momentum in the cryptocurrency markets.

The key is to make concentrated bets based on price discrepancies rather than the directional performance of a single digital asset.

While most cryptocurrencies keep a high correlation coefficient, the volatile nature of the market usually provides an opportunity for traders to implement market-neutral strategies. This is also common in traditional markets, known as hedging – taking an offsetting or opposite position in different assets.

Drawbacks of Market-Neutral Strategies

While market-neutral strategies can provide benefits, like reducing risks during periods of extreme volatility, there are a few disadvantages that traders should be aware of.

Market-neutral strategies are more complex than simply buying and selling cryptocurrencies. Traders must identify which assets are the least correlated to enter the correct positions. More importantly, timing is a significant factor when implementing the statistical arbitrage approach because executing two-legged spreads can be challenging as price movements are fast-changing.

One must also have a clear understanding of the proper size of each position and where stop-loss orders can be placed. This depends on the trading capital available on the account and the trader’s risk tolerance. It is imperative to determine the dollar amount that will be traded and the dollar amount at risk before entering any trade.

Another factor to consider when implementing market-neutral strategies is trade execution or slippage – the difference between the expected price of a trade and the price at which the trade is executed.

Basis Trading

Basis trading involves taking offsetting or opposing positions of the same cryptocurrency in the spot and derivatives markets to profit from price differences. Such price difference is called the basis.

Although no one knows what the price of an asset will be on any given date in the future, one can identify the basis before it moves to zero upon the expiration of a derivatives contract. For this reason, basis trading can be profitable when executed carefully and implementing a robust risk management strategy.

For instance, a trader purchased BTCUSDT for $45,510.34 on Binance on Mar. 31, 2022, and short-sold the equivalent amount of the BTCUSD Quarterly 0624 futures contracts at $46,021.60 on Binance Futures. The trader was able to lock in a price differential upon expiration of the derivative contract with a profitable $511.26 basis per contract.

With basis trading, the key is to identify the price differences in the spot and derivatives markets of the same cryptocurrency to earn a profit. Traders aim to capture the premium while avoiding exposure to the underlying asset's price movements.

Statistical Arbitrage

Statistical arbitrage involves creating a profitable situation stemming from pricing inefficiencies among crypto markets.

Pairs trading is a common type of statistical arbitrage involving cryptocurrency pairs that usually move mutually, but when the two assets behave abnormally, the pair would be traded. The open positions would then be closed when the assets' behavior reverts to their normal mode.

Two statistical methods used to identify price relationships are correlation and cointegration. Correlation refers to the degree to which two assets move to each other. Meanwhile, cointegration helps identify cryptocurrencies that may behave independently in the short term but are likely to revert to equilibrium in the long term.

For instance, LUNA saw its price increase by more than 84% between Feb. 16, 2022, and Mar. 10, 2022, while FTM incurred over 40% losses during the same period. A market-neutral trader could’ve opened a long LUNA position to benefit from the rising price action and a short FTM position to profit from the steep decline this asset experienced.

Summary

By taking long and short positions simultaneously, returns could be made no matter what the general market is doing. For this reason, market-neutral strategies may present more advantages and opportunities for traders when the direction of the trend remains uncertain.

Market-neutral trading strategies involve minimal risks, but traders should remember that this only applies when executed precisely and with a robust risk management strategy. This type of trading will involve active management as traders must keep track of market developments and watch multiple assets.
